Exactly What Are Robot Cleaners?
Robot cleaners are autonomous gadgets designed to clean floors without direct human control. They browse your home utilizing a mix of sensing units, mapping innovation, and algorithms to efficiently tidy different floor surfaces. While the term "robot cleaner" can encompass a series of devices, in the context of home cleaning, it mainly describes 2 main classifications:
Robot Vacuum Cleaners: These are the most common type, designed to autonomously vacuum floorings, picking up dust, dirt, pet hair, and debris. They generally feature brushes, suction power, and filters to successfully gather and include the dust.Robot Mop Cleaners: These robots are designed to mop hard floorings, eliminating spills, discolorations, and gunk. They normally give water or cleaning service and use a mopping pad to clean up the surface area. Some advanced models can even vacuum and mop concurrently or sequentially.
While less common for home usage, other types of robot cleaners exist, such as those developed for swimming pools or windows. Nevertheless, for the purpose of this post, we will primarily concentrate on robot vacuum and mop cleaners appropriate for UK homes.

Choosing the Right Robot Cleaner for Your UK Home
With a large variety of robot cleaners offered in the UK market, selecting the ideal one can feel overwhelming. Here are crucial aspects to think about to ensure you choose a robot cleaner that fulfills your particular needs and home environment:
Floor Types: Consider the kinds of flooring in your house. The majority of robot vacuum cleaners are created to manage a mix of hard floorings and carpets. However, if you have mainly thick carpets, search for models with strong suction power and robust brush rolls created for carpets. For homes with primarily difficult floors, robot mops or mix vacuum-mop robotics may be ideal.Home Size and Layout: Larger homes or multi-story houses may require robots with longer battery life and advanced mapping abilities. Think about the robot's coverage location and whether it can manage multiple rooms and browse intricate layouts. For smaller sized flats or apartment or condos, a fundamental design with a shorter battery life might suffice.Pet Ownership: If you have animals, especially those that shed heavily, focus on robot cleaners with strong suction, tangle-free brush rolls designed for pet hair, and effective filtration systems to trap irritants. Bigger dustbins are likewise useful for homes with pets.Smart Features and Connectivity: Decide which smart features are necessary to you. Do you desire app control, scheduling, zone cleaning, virtual boundaries, or voice assistant integration? These features can substantially improve the user experience and customizability of your cleaning.Spending plan: Robot cleaners vary in cost from entry-level models under ₤ 200 to high-end gadgets exceeding ₤ 800 or even ₤ 1000. Identify your spending plan and research designs within that price variety, balancing features and performance with cost.Battery Life and Charging: Consider the robot's battery life and charging time. Guarantee the battery life suffices to clean your wanted area on a single charge. Some robotics include automatic charging, going back to their charging dock when the battery is low and resuming cleaning as soon as charged.Dustbin Capacity: A bigger dustbin capability suggests less frequent emptying. This is particularly crucial for bigger homes or homes with family pets.Navigation and Mapping: Different robotics use different navigation systems. Fundamental designs might utilize random bounce navigation, while more advanced models utilize systematic navigation with mapping innovation. Mapping enables for more efficient cleaning paths, virtual borders, and zoned cleaning.Noise Level: If sound is an issue, check the decibel score of the robot cleaner. Some designs are created to run more quietly than others.Brand Name Reputation and Reviews: Research respectable brand names and check out customer evaluations to evaluate the reliability, efficiency, and customer assistance of various designs.
Popular Robot Cleaner Brands and Models in the UK
The UK market boasts a range of robot cleaner brands, providing varied features and cost points. Some popular brands and models regularly found in UK homes consist of:
iRobot Roomba: A family name in robot vacuuming, Roomba offers a broad variety of models from fundamental to premium, known for their dependability and reliable cleaning efficiency. Popular designs in the UK consist of the Roomba i7+, Roomba 960, and Roomba 692.Shark: Known for their effective conventional vacuums, Shark also uses a series of robot vacuums. Their models often feature strong suction and are well-suited for homes with family pets. The Shark IQ Robot and Shark ION Robot are popular choices.Eufy (by Anker): Eufy offers inexpensive and reliable robot vacuums, frequently applauded for their peaceful operation and good cleaning efficiency at a competitive price. The Eufy RoboVac series is extensively readily available in the UK.Roborock: Roborock is known for its innovative functions, including LiDAR navigation, effective suction, and mop functionality. Models like the Roborock S7 and S6 MaxV are highly related to for their performance and smart capabilities.Neato Robotics: Neato robot vacuums are differentiated by their D-shaped design, which allows them to tidy closer to edges and corners. Models like the Neato D7 and D8 are known for their strong suction and systematic cleaning patterns.Ecovacs Deebot: Ecovacs offers a series of robot vacuums and mops, with models including various functionalities and price points. The Deebot OZMO series is popular for its combination vacuuming and mopping capabilities.
Using and Maintaining Your Robot Cleaner
To guarantee your robot cleaner functions efficiently and lasts for years, appropriate usage and upkeep are vital. Here are some crucial ideas:
Prepare Your Home: Before running your robot cleaner, clean up cable televisions, small objects, and loose carpets that might block its course.Regularly Empty the Dustbin: Empty the dustbin after each cleaning session or as needed, particularly if you have animals or a larger home.Tidy Brushes and Filters: Regularly tidy the brushes and filters according to the maker's guidelines. This makes sure ideal cleaning performance and prevents dust accumulation.Examine and Clean Sensors: Gently clean the robot's sensors to ensure accurate navigation and challenge detection.Replace Parts as Needed: Brush rolls, filters, and mopping pads will eventually require changing. Follow the maker's recommendations for replacement intervals.Keep the Charging Dock Clear: Ensure the charging dock is easily accessible and totally free from obstructions.Follow Manufacturer's Guidelines: Always describe the user manual supplied with your robot cleaner for specific directions on usage, upkeep, and troubleshooting.
Often Asked Questions (FAQs) about Robot Cleaners in the UK
Are robot cleaners suitable for all UK homes?
Robot cleaners appropriate for most UK homes. Consider your floor types, home size, and specific cleaning requires when picking a design. They work well in flats, houses, and apartments.
How much do robot cleaners expense in the UK?
Costs differ extensively. Entry-level designs begin with under ₤ 200, mid-range models v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500, and high-end models can cost ₤ 500 to over ₤ 1000.
Where can I buy robot cleaner robot cleaners in the UK?
Robot cleaners are extensively offered at significant sellers in the UK, including Currys PC World, Argos, John Lewis, Amazon UK, and directly from brand name websites.
Do robot cleaners deal with carpets?
Yes, many robot vacuum cleaners are designed to deal with carpets. Search for designs with strong suction power and brush rolls ideal for carpets.
Do robot cleaners work on pet hair?
Yes, many robot cleaners are exceptional for pet hair. Try to find designs specifically developed for pet hair with tangle-free brush rolls and HEPA filters.
What is the battery life of a robot cleaner?
Battery life varies depending on the design, generally ranging from 60 to 120 minutes or more.
Do robot cleaners come with a warranty in the UK?
Yes, a lot of robot cleaners acquired in the UK included a producer's service warranty, usually for 1-2 years. Check the warranty information when buying.
Are robot cleaners loud?
Robot cleaners are normally quieter than traditional vacuum cleaners, however noise levels differ. Check the decibel score if noise is a concern.
